Transaction ecb51ac7025c67c79d1bc5d08b5516e5652854a7c364cb0f9124a68fa361cbd0
1 Input
1 Output
-
ecb51ac7025c67c79d1bc5d08b5516e5652854a7c364cb0f9124a68fa361cbd0:0
- value
- 879400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8cef4ea18287e902c9cbb2655b44e0349328c591 OP_EQUAL
- address
- 3EYDCkbR9odqYo5MoRsW7SbzqQhkBXKRkZ